The bachelor's program at Rasmussen University - Minnesota was ranked #391 on College Factual's Best Schools for computer & information sciences list. It is also ranked #21 in Minnesota.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Rasmussen University - Minnesota handed out 1 bachelor's degrees in computer & information sciences. This is a decrease of 89% over the previous year when 9 degrees were handed out.

Of the 23 computer & information sciences students who graduated with a associate's degree in 2020-2021 from Rasmussen University - Minnesota, about 70% were men and 30% were women.
The majority of the students with this major are white. About 65%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Rasmussen University - Minnesota with a associate's in computer & information sciences.
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
---|---|
Asian | 2 |
Black or African American | 1 |
Hispanic or Latino | 1 |
White | 15 |
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
Other Races | 4 |
